Description
Accession number: P139
Anaheim Public Library Carnegie Building, located at 241 South Los Angeles Street (now Anaheim Blvd.) on the northwest corner of South Los Angeles Street and Broadway; image shows exterior facade from across Anaheim Blvd. with flag pole, fire hydrant and five-lamp, ornamental street light.
